How to prepare for a job interview at Mosscare St Vincent's
✨Know Your Stuff
Make sure you brush up on the specifics of residential construction and compliance standards. Familiarise yourself with the latest regulations and best practices in the industry, as this will show your passion and expertise during the interview.
✨Showcase Your Experience
Prepare to discuss your previous projects in detail. Be ready to share specific examples of how you've ensured quality and compliance in past roles. This will help demonstrate your hands-on experience and problem-solving skills.
✨Ask Insightful Questions
Think of some thoughtful questions to ask about the company's current projects and future plans. This not only shows your interest but also gives you a chance to assess if the company aligns with your career goals.
✨Dress the Part
While the role may involve site visits, it's important to present yourself professionally for the interview. Opt for smart-casual attire that reflects your seriousness about the position while still being practical.
